Online Big Stakes Poker- Gus Hansen

Gus Hansen experienced a wonderful year on the WPT where he was the only gambler to achieve closing table in three of the tournaments. Gus Hansen has appeared on High Stakes Poker on GSN where he paid $400, 000 to play. You might remember one of the largest pots in high stakes poker history against Daniel Negreanu. Hansen secured a massive pot with quads against Daniel’s full house. Gus has earned many tv poker appearances and is thought to be one of the greatest enthusiasts in the world. While wagering on web poker, another side of Hansen has appeared. He often plays in the 200/400 NL maximum buy in of $40, 000. Hansen usually buys in for the min of Sixteen Thousand dollars and plays very weak. He waits patiently for a decent hand and then pushes all in. I know Gus is an outstanding poker player but not even close to the everyday players at 200/400no limit. Unless he is flat broke, he has no reason to sit at the game with the minimum buy in.

Playing for the min takes a majority of the ability out of big stack poker. Gus is supposed to be one of the best poker players in the world but he cannot buy-in for the full amount. I believe television can alter our perception of the real world every now and then. The best poker players anywhere in the world could be guys you have never heard of. Gus can be found wagering on internet poker on Full Tilt. He commonly plays in big stakes Omaha and Holdem. Gus has proven himself as a competition player. Can he back up his talents in cash games?
